There are two types of Bermuda grass found in Florida: common Bermuda and hybrid Bermuda. The texture of common Bermuda grass is relatively rough, while hybrid Bermuda grass is softer. Aug 14, 2017 · by Skip Orth. August 14, 2017. There are five varieties of turf grass that are most commonly used in northwest Florida: centipede, St. Augustine, bahia, zoisia and bermuda. They all have different qualities and any one may be the best choice depending on your personal preferences and the area you intend to grow the grass. Overall, the best type of grass for your yard is determined by many factors.Sep 13, 2021 · Florida gardeners can choose from several types of lawn grasses, including bahiagrass (Paspalum notatum Flugge). It was originally introduced to Florida as a pasture grass, but is also a low-maintenance option for home lawns. A popular cultivar for home lawns is 'Argentine'. They had me at "Chr...Mowing Centipede Grass. Centipede grass does not grow tall and performs best when kept at a mowing height between 1 ½-inches and 2 ½-inches. Make sure your mower blades is kept sharp for a clean cut. The rule of thumb is to mow often enough that you are only cutting 1/3 of the height of the grass at each mow.Jan 18, 2024 ... St. Augustine grass is best suited to warm-arid regions such as Florida and the Gulf Coast region. Occasionally, it will be found in areas of California. It is not at all tolerant of cold temperatures, and requires plenty of moisture for survival. It is a very coarse-textured type that grows via above-ground stolons that can reach several feet. St. Augustinegrass (Stenotaphrum secundatum [Walt.] Kuntze) is a warm-season grass adapted to most soils and climatic regions in Florida. Mar 28, 2014 · The most versatile and widely used grass in Florida is bahiagrass. In a 2002 survey of Northwest Florida Cattle Ranchers, 96% had bahiagrass pastures, and 70% utilized bahiagrass for at least part of their annual hay production. A medium sized ornamental grass, Florida Gama Grass ( Tripsacum floridana) may only be 2-4 feet tall but can spread 4-6 feet wide. It flowers yellow spring through summer in full sun.
